At Saxmundham train station, efficiency meets simplicity. Though there isn't a traditional ticket office, ticket machines are readily available for collecting tickets purchased online, making it straightforward and convenient to start your trip. These machines are designed to be accessible, though they only accept card payments. The station also accommodates passengers with hearing impairments with readily available induction loops.
While visiting, you'll notice the station's commitment to accessibility. There is step-free access to both platforms from Station Approach, aligned with its classification as a category B1 station. Despite the absence of wheelchair availability and accessible toilets, the station offers ramps for train access. CCTV operates throughout to ensure passenger safety.

North Fambridge station keeps things simple. While there isn't a ticket office, the station is equipped with ticket machines where you can purchase and collect tickets for your journey. Accessibility is a consideration here; accessible ticket machines and an induction loop are in place to assist hearing-impaired travelers, even though the station doesn’t have step-free access to all areas. If you're looking for a place to sit while waiting for your train, seating is available, although there are no waiting rooms or first-class lounges.
Parking is straightforward with a 24-hour car park operated by National Car Parks Ltd, offering 138 spaces, including one accessible space. You'll find competitive pricing with daily rates at £4.70 and discounts for longer-term permits. Bicyclists can park their bikes at one of the 16 bicycle stands available in the car park, which is, although secure, not sheltered. However, the station lacks bodies like ATMs, shops, or refreshments facilities; a friendly reminder to plan ahead for your journey.
Although North Fambridge might not have a bustling array of transport links, there is a rail replacement service located on Fambridge Road at the junction with Station Approach, providing an alternative route when needed.
